You’d think that being an enormous disembodied space ape head with floating Smash Bros hands would be peak-level intimidation (and I’m not going to lie, if I saw it in the cereal aisle in Tesco, I’d probably just skip getting my Weetabix), but Andross isn’t the most dangerous foe you’ll face in Lylat Wars.

That rosette goes to Star Wolf (narcissistically, both the name of the individual and the team), a persistent force of evil and thorn in the side of the Star Fox crew.

Star Wolf fly the “Wolfen” ships, which are regarded as equal to Star Fox’s Arwings in speed, manoeuvrability and durability, and all four members - Wolf, Pigma, Leon and (cough) Andrew - will frequently turn up to have a scrap with Star Fox at the most inopportune moments.

After a few defeats in Lylat Wars, they disappear, seemingly for good - but return as the final vanguard for Andross’ fortress in Wolfen IIs, upgraded ships capable of shredding an Arwing like urine through the contents of a Slush Puppie machine.

With skill (and Furry Plot Armour), Star Fox prevails again regardless, inexplicably letting them escape for the umpteenth time like a bunch of absolute Slippys.
